Example 1
Referring to fig. 1-4, an automatic positioning double-sided adhesive tape laminating device comprises a fixing plate 1, a slot 101 is formed at the top end of the fixing plate 1, two sides of the inner wall of the slot 101 are connected with rotary cylinders 3 through rotating shafts, belts are sleeved outside the two rotary cylinders 3, two sides of the top end of the fixing plate 1 are fixedly connected with supporting plates 5, the top end of each supporting plate 5 is fixedly connected with a top plate 6, a sliding groove 601 is formed at the bottom end of each top plate 6, a sliding block 7 is slidably connected inside the sliding groove 601, a hydraulic rod 9 is installed at the bottom end of the sliding block 7, a mounting plate 10 is fixedly connected at the bottom end of an output shaft of the hydraulic rod 9, a rotating rod 1001 is connected at two sides of the outside of the mounting plate 10 through rotating shafts, a rubber belt is sleeved outside the rotating rod 1001, a connecting plate 11 is fixedly connected at the bottom end of the top plate 6, and a double-sided adhesive tape body 1101 is arranged on the outer surface of the connecting plate 11, the bottom end of the top plate 6 is provided with an electric telescopic rod 13, the bottom end of an output shaft of the electric telescopic rod 13 is fixedly connected with a connecting block 1301, both sides of the bottom end of the connecting block 1301 are fixedly connected with movable plates 14, and a pressing cylinder 1401 is connected between the movable plates 14 through a rotating shaft.
The equal fixedly connected with bracing piece 2 in four corners department of 1 bottom of fixed plate, the bottom fixedly connected with supporting shoe 201 of bracing piece 2, this structure setting for can support and fix the device, make more stable of device.
The fixed slot has been seted up on the top of roof 6, and the inside of fixed slot is equipped with dead lever 8, the bottom activity of dead lever 8 is pegged graft in the inside of slider 7, piece 801 is held to the top fixedly connected with of dead lever 8, and this structure setting makes and to fix slider 7 to prevent that slider 7 is automatic from sliding.
One side of the connecting plate 11 is in threaded connection with a limiting block, and the structure is arranged so that the double-sided adhesive tape body 1101 can be blocked.
The equal fixedly connected with connecting rod 12 in both sides of roof 6 bottom, two be connected with guide cylinder 1201 through the pivot between the connecting rod 12, this structural setting for can stimulate double faced adhesive tape body 1101, make things convenient for double faced adhesive tape body 1101 to laminate.
The working principle is as follows: firstly, according to the position of the material, the worker grasps the hydraulic rod 9 to move, so as to drive the slider 7 to slide in the sliding groove 601, so that the mounting plate 10 moves to a proper position, then grasps the fixing rod 8, inserts the fixing rod 8 into the slider 7 to fix, then starts the hydraulic rod 9, so that the mounting plate 10 moves downwards, so that the mounting plate 10 moves to a proper height, then starts the electric telescopic rod 13, the electric telescopic rod 13 drives the pressing cylinder 1401 to move to a proper height, the worker grasps the double-sided adhesive tape body 1101 to pull, and enables the double-sided adhesive tape body 1101 to penetrate through the top end of the guide cylinder 1201, then moves to the bottom end of the pressing cylinder 1401 to be attached to the material and the pressing cylinder 1401, and enables the pressing cylinder 1401 to press the double-sided adhesive tape body 1101.
Then starter motor 4, motor 4 drives rotatory section of thick bamboo 3 and rotates, rotatory section of thick bamboo 3 drives the belt and removes, make the material remove, the material is in the removal, can drive the rubber tape and remove, thereby make rotary rod 1001 rotate, in the material removal, can drive double faced adhesive tape body 1101 and remove, thereby stimulate double faced adhesive tape body 1101, in the pulling, because pressing a section of thick bamboo 1401 pushes double faced adhesive tape body 1101, make pressing a section of thick bamboo 1401 rotate, make double faced adhesive tape body 1101 convenient laminate the material.
